http://gcc.gnu.org/bugzilla/show_bug.cgi?id=56999
Jakub Jelinek <jakub at gcc dot gnu.org> changed:
What |Removed |Added
----------------------------------------------------------------------------
Status|UNCONFIRMED |ASSIGNED
Last reconfirmed| |2013-04-19
Known to work| |4.7.3, 4.9.0
AssignedTo|unassigned at gcc dot |vmakarov at gcc dot gnu.org
|gnu.org |
Summary|[4.8/4.9 Regression] LRA |[4.8 Regression] LRA caused
|caused miscompilation of |miscompilation of xulrunner
|xulrunner |
Ever Confirmed|0 |1
Known to fail| |4.8.0
--- Comment #5 from Jakub Jelinek <jakub at gcc dot gnu.org> 2013-04-19
05:25:08 UTC ---
Author: vmakarov
Date: Fri Apr 19 03:57:22 2013
New Revision: 198082
URL: http://gcc.gnu.org/viewcvs?rev=198082&root=gcc&view=rev
Log:
2013-04-18 Vladimir Makarov <[email protected]>
PR rtl-optimization/56992
* lra-coalesce.c (coalescable_pseudo_p): Remove 2nd parameter and
related code.
(lra_coalesce): Remove split_origin_bitmap and related code.
* lra.c (lra): Coalesce after undoing inheritance. Recreate live
ranges if necessary.
2013-04-18 Jakub Jelinek <[email protected]>
PR rtl-optimization/56992
* g++.dg/opt/pr56999.C: New test.
Added:
trunk/gcc/testsuite/g++.dg/opt/pr56999.C
Modified:
trunk/gcc/ChangeLog
trunk/gcc/lra-coalesce.c
trunk/gcc/lra.c
trunk/gcc/testsuite/ChangeLog
Author: vmakarov
Date: Fri Apr 19 04:00:57 2013
New Revision: 198083
URL: http://gcc.gnu.org/viewcvs?rev=198083&root=gcc&view=rev
Log:
Fixing PR number in Changelogs
Modified:
trunk/gcc/ChangeLog
trunk/gcc/testsuite/ChangeLog